Adventures By Train Unveils Flagship 100-Day Rail Journey

by Sarah Milner  April 04, 2025
Adventures By Train, Around the World in 100 days tour

Amtrak Train in the Rocky Mountains. Photo: Adventures By Train

Adventures By Train, a U.K.-based tour operator specializing in rail journeys, has announced its flagship itinerary: the Around the World in 100 Days tour.

The new 100-day tour, which debuts on March 17, 2026, takes up to 12 travelers on an extraordinary trip around the world. The journey begins in London, heading eastwards through Europe, Asia, and even North America.

Around the World in 100 Days was built around the industry’s most thrilling rail journeys, from Japan’s bullet train to the California Zephyr Amtrak route through the Rocky Mountains.

The package includes luxury accommodations at historic and five-star hotels, such as Istanbul’s Pera Palace and The Langham in New York. Guests will also enjoy two luxury cruises: the 23-day North Pacific Passage on Viking Venus and a seven-night transatlantic crossing aboard Cunard’s Queen Mary 2.

Guests will visit France, Switzerland, Austria, Hungary, Romania, Bulgaria, Turkey, Georgia, Azerbaijan, Kazakhstan, China, Japan, Canada and the U.S. (14 countries total).

“The launch of Adventures By Train is the result of many years spent fine-tuning the very best rail journeys globally,” said Jim Louth, director, Adventures By Train. “Our new Around the World in 100 Days trip provides the perfect mix of world-class rail travel with hand-picked immersive experiences in optimum comfort. With a departure date of 17 March 2026, and just 12 spaces available, we are already seeing unprecedented demand.”

The journey is priced at $146,000 for solo travelers or $116,225 per person for double occupancy. The price includes a dedicated tour leader, all accommodations, most meals, first-class rail travel, two cruises, ferry crossings, private car or minibus transfers, and all entry fees.

Adventures By Train: A New Small Group Tour Operator for Rail Journeys

Adventures By Train is a recently launched small group tour operator that specializes in rail itineraries in Europe and beyond—perfect timing, considering the travel industry is seeing a rail renaissance in 2025.

The company was founded by Jim Louth, who set up the sister company Undiscovered Destinations in 2004. Today, Undiscovered Destinations offers tours to more than 60 countries worldwide.

Adventures By Train has a curated collection of unique escorted small group tours that combine the sustainability of rail service with the luxury of first-class and five-star accommodations. The company’s business model is built around authentic and sustainable travel without sacrificing comfort.

The tour operator currently offers a number of shorter itineraries with departures in 2025 and 2026, such as its 13-day Jakarta to Bali trip, 16-day Shanghai to Bangkok Rail Adventure, 18-day London to Malta via Sicily route, and the 25-day Buenos Aires to Lima itinerary.
